Was ist der Unterschied zwischen Datetime und Timestamp?
Was ist der Unterschied zwischen datetime und timestamp-Datentyp in Sql Server?.
InformationsquelleAutor der Frage Dr. Rajesh Rolen | 2010-12-16
Du musst angemeldet sein, um einen Kommentar abzugeben.
Ist ein Datum und eine Uhrzeit, die andere ist eine Spalte geben, die aktualisiert wird jedes mal, wenn eine Zeile aktualisiert wird.
[Hinweis timestamp ist veraltet; verwenden Sie rowversion statt]
InformationsquelleAutor der Antwort Mitch Wheat
Timestamp (veraltetes synonym für rowversion) :
http://msdn.microsoft.com/en-us/library/ms182776.aspx
InformationsquelleAutor der Antwort A. M.
Normalerweise werden Zeitstempel verwendet, Wann immer Sie eingelegt neuen Datensatz in der Datenbank automatisch vom system nehmen würde, default Datum Zeit
ex : Transaktion wie Bankeinlagen oder mit zeichnen
Daten-Zeit-Datentyp verwendet, um die Bewegung einsetzen der Benutzer festgelegte Datum in der Platte
ex : Geburtsdatum
InformationsquelleAutor der Antwort srikanth vaddella
timestamp ist das synonym für die rowversion Datentyp und unterliegt das Verhalten der Daten geben Sie Synonyme. In DDL-Anweisungen verwenden rowversion statt timestampwo immer möglich. In einfachen Weg, zu sagen, Es bedeutet, dass die Update-Zeit von der Reihe. datetime bedeutet, dass der Zeitpunkt der Erstellung der Zeile.
DateTime ist konstant und die andere ist wandelbar wie die real-Zeit und lokaler Zeit.
InformationsquelleAutor der Antwort Riaj Ferdous